Myth: Slot Machines Are Fixed

Another common misconception is that slot machines are rigged or fixed to prevent players from winning. In reality, slot machines operate on Random Number Generators (RNGs), ensuring that each spin is independent and unpredictable. This technology guarantees fairness by randomly determining the outcome of each play. Thus, the idea that casinos can manipulate machines to achieve specific results is unfounded.

Furthermore, many jurisdictions have strict regulations and standards for gaming machines, ensuring they operate fairly and transparently. Independent testing agencies regularly evaluate these machines, affirming their compliance with industry standards. Players can rest assured that the chance of winning is genuinely based on luck, and while jackpots may be rare, they are certainly possible.

Myth: You Can Predict Outcomes with Strategies

The belief that advanced strategies can guarantee wins in games of chance is another widespread myth. Many players invest time and resources into devising methods to predict outcomes, whether in roulette, slots, or sports betting. While strategies may help improve decision-making or manage bankrolls, they cannot alter the random nature of games designed to be unpredictable.

Games like roulette are governed by probability, and no amount of analysis can alter the inherent randomness of where the ball lands. Similarly, slot machines are built on RNGs, making every spin independent of previous ones. Understanding this is vital for developing realistic expectations regarding gaming outcomes and avoiding disappointments stemming from false hopes.

Instead of focusing solely on strategies, players should learn the rules of their chosen games and understand the odds involved. This knowledge empowers players to make informed decisions rather than relying on flawed beliefs.
